A visit to Morocco’s cultural capital can be overwhelming to plan, especially for first-time visitors. After Casablanca, Fes Morocco is the second largest city with nearly 1.5 million residents and an estimated 9,500 streets winding in and around the old medina. This vibrant city, located in the Boulemane Region of Morocco, has a beautiful mix of French and Moroccan influences. Fes (also written as Fez) is one of the four imperial cities of Morocco and is considered one of the country's cultural and spiritual centres. It is a popular destination for its well-preserved mediaeval architecture and rich history, as well as its religious significance. Marrakech is the city of medinas and minarets, souks and snake charmers within day trip distance of the Atlas Mountains. While it is not even in the top three largest Moroccan cities, Marrakech is nevertheless one of the most famous cities in Morocco, and one of the most visited by international tourists. The city has just under one million residents, and there is something for everyone in the “Red City.” Choosing where to stay in Marrakech will be an important decision in your travel planning. Morocco is a diverse and unique country in Northern Africa with a range of cultural influences, from Arab, Berber, and even French. You’ll find seaside towns like Essaouira, Casablanca and Tangier along the Atlantic coast, vibrant cultural hubs like Marrakesh and Fes, and arid landscapes across the Sahara desert. It’s a place that’ll leave you with lifelong memories and a greater understanding of different cultures and ways of life. Marrakech is an energetic and eclectic city in the southwest of Morocco. Though it is not the capital, it is considered the cultural hub and home to a walled medieval city and marketplace from the Berber Empire. The vivid architecture and colourful textiles found in Marrakech draw in a hip, bohemian crowd to this already lively city.
